Madonnas

 

Over the course of Raphael’s life, he painted dozens of Madonnas. These Madonnas are so extraordinary and famous that they have been copied by many artists over the centuries. His Madonna di Loreto, for instance, has around 120 known copies. His Madonnas are especially renowned for the intimacy he portrays between the mother and child. The style Raphael used on his Madonnas is mostly unique compared to other artists. One exception is that he occasionally adopted the pyramidal structure which Leonardo da Vinci used when painting the holy family, such as in The Canigiani Madonna, but he still gave it his own touch of grace independent of da Vinci’s influence.
